ORLEN Unipetrol Group, headquartered in the Czech Republic, is a leading player in the petrochemical and refining industry. Established in 1994, the company has evolved significantly, becoming a key contributor to the Central European market. With major operations in the Czech Republic and Poland, ORLEN Unipetrol focuses on refining crude oil and producing high-quality petrochemical products. The company’s core offerings include fuels, lubricants, and a range of chemical products, distinguished by their commitment to innovation and sustainability. ORLEN Unipetrol has achieved notable milestones, including advancements in eco-friendly production processes, positioning itself as a market leader in the region. With a strong emphasis on research and development, the company continues to enhance its product portfolio, ensuring it meets the evolving needs of its customers while maintaining a competitive edge in the industry.

ORLEN Unipetrol Group's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, ORLEN Unipetrol Group reported significant carbon emissions, totalling approximately 4,048,333,200 kg CO2e for Scope 1, 50,457,512 kg CO2e for Scope 2, and a staggering 2,414,580,116,000 kg CO2e for Scope 3 emissions. This data reflects the company's comprehensive approach to tracking its carbon footprint across all scopes of emissions. The company has committed to achieving carbon neutrality by 2050, a long-term goal established in September 2020. This commitment encompasses all scopes of emissions, indicating a robust strategy to mitigate its environmental impact over the coming decades. The emissions data for 2022 shows a total of approximately 4,347,577,000 kg CO2e for Scope 1, 378,834,000 kg CO2e for Scope 2, and 20,835,954,000 kg CO2e for Scope 3. In 2021, emissions were reported at approximately 27,279,139,000 kg CO2e for Scope 1, 1,538,054,000 kg CO2e for Scope 2, and 163,793,164,000 kg CO2e for Scope 3. These figures illustrate the scale of emissions the company is working to reduce. The data is cascaded from its parent company, ORLEN Unipetrol a.s., which provides a broader context for the group's emissions and climate commitments.
